数据可视化系统功能如何支持数据可视化效果个性化推荐?
随着大数据时代的到来,数据可视化在各个领域的应用越来越广泛。数据可视化系统作为一种重要的数据分析工具,其功能如何支持数据可视化效果个性化推荐,成为了许多企业和个人用户关注的焦点。本文将深入探讨数据可视化系统如何实现个性化推荐,以提升用户体验。
一、数据可视化系统个性化推荐的意义
数据可视化系统个性化推荐,是指根据用户的需求、喜好和习惯,为用户提供符合其个性化需求的数据可视化效果。这种推荐方式具有以下意义:
提升用户体验:个性化推荐可以帮助用户快速找到所需的信息,提高工作效率。
降低用户学习成本:个性化推荐可以帮助用户了解和熟悉数据可视化系统,降低学习成本。
增强数据可视化效果:根据用户喜好推荐的数据可视化效果,更能满足用户需求,提高数据可视化效果。
二、数据可视化系统个性化推荐的关键技术
用户画像:通过收集和分析用户行为数据,构建用户画像,了解用户需求、喜好和习惯。
数据挖掘:利用数据挖掘技术,从海量数据中提取有价值的信息,为个性化推荐提供数据支持。
推荐算法:根据用户画像和数据挖掘结果,采用合适的推荐算法,为用户提供个性化推荐。
用户反馈:通过用户反馈,不断优化推荐算法,提高推荐效果。
三、数据可视化系统个性化推荐的具体实现
- 用户画像构建
(1)收集用户数据:包括用户的基本信息、浏览记录、操作记录等。
(2)分析用户数据:根据用户数据,分析用户需求、喜好和习惯。
(3)构建用户画像:将分析结果整合,形成用户画像。
- 数据挖掘
(1)数据预处理:对原始数据进行清洗、整合和标准化处理。
(2)特征提取:从预处理后的数据中提取有价值的信息。
(3)关联规则挖掘:挖掘数据之间的关联规则,为推荐提供依据。
- 推荐算法
(1)基于内容的推荐:根据用户画像和特征提取结果,推荐相似内容。
(2)协同过滤推荐:根据用户行为和相似度,推荐相似用户喜欢的数据可视化效果。
(3)混合推荐:结合多种推荐算法,提高推荐效果。
- 用户反馈
(1)收集用户反馈:通过调查问卷、评分等方式,收集用户对推荐结果的意见和建议。
(2)优化推荐算法:根据用户反馈,调整推荐算法,提高推荐效果。
四、案例分析
以某数据可视化系统为例,该系统通过以下步骤实现个性化推荐:
用户画像构建:收集用户的基本信息、浏览记录、操作记录等,分析用户需求、喜好和习惯。
数据挖掘:对原始数据进行预处理、特征提取和关联规则挖掘。
推荐算法:结合用户画像和挖掘结果,采用基于内容的推荐和协同过滤推荐,为用户提供个性化推荐。
用户反馈:收集用户对推荐结果的意见和建议,不断优化推荐算法。
通过以上步骤,该数据可视化系统实现了个性化推荐,提高了用户体验。
总之,数据可视化系统个性化推荐是提升用户体验、增强数据可视化效果的重要手段。通过用户画像、数据挖掘、推荐算法和用户反馈等技术的应用,数据可视化系统可以实现个性化推荐,为用户提供更加优质的服务。
猜你喜欢:全栈链路追踪